Popularity of Theater at Chapman

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Chapman University handed out 88 bachelor's degrees in drama & theater arts. This is an increase of 4% over the previous year when 85 degrees were handed out.

In 2021, 17 students received their master’s degree in theater from Chapman. This makes it the #28 most popular school for theater master’s degree candidates in the country.

How Much Do Theater Graduates from Chapman Make?

$24,756 Bachelor's Median Salary
$28,001 Master's Median Salary

Salary of Theater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

The median salary of theater students who receive their bachelor's degree at Chapman is $24,756. This is higher than $21,886, which is the national median for all theater bachelor's degree recipients.

Salary of Theater Graduates with a Master's Degree

Graduates of the master's theater program at Chapman make a median salary of $28,001. This is less than what their typical peers from other schools make. Their median salary is $29,429.

How Much Student Debt Do Theater Graduates from Chapman Have?

$22,500 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Theater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

While getting their bachelor's degree at Chapman, theater students borrow a median amount of $22,500 in student loans. This is not too bad considering that the median debt load of all theater bachelor's degree recipients across the country is $25,000.

The typical student loan payment of a bachelor's degree student from the theater program at Chapman is $653 per month.
